Frequently Asked Questions: COVID-19 Variant of Concern What is a COVID-19 Variant of Concern? The virus that causes COVID-19, like all viruses, is constantly changing. These changes in the genes are monitored over time to see if they cause the behavior of the virus to change. Firewood Cutting Permits are now available online at no cost for Fisher River Cree Nation members at https://www.manitobaelicensing.ca/licensing.page It only takes a few minutes to complete the application online and print your permit. See the step-by-step Instructions that were developed specifically for FRCN members. Fisher River Health Services received the 2nd Doses of the Moderna Vaccine yesterday. The Vaccination Clinic will begin today (Wednesday February 17) at the Personal Care Home and the Community Centre. Health Staff will be contacting all individuals that received the first dose in January to schedule appointments. We will advise the public when additional vaccines arrive for more 1st dose vaccinations. Thank you!
Fisher River Cree Nation is a community in which our history, language, traditions, and culture are paramount to who we are as a people. We will protect and maintain the spirit and intent of the treaties and our inherent rights. Fisher River will be a self-sustaining progressive community with a strong and accountable government. We will provide an environment where all people are healthy, safe, and respected.
